Background===
Bulletin (BL) 2012-01, Design Vulnerability in Electric Power System, (Agencywide Documents Access and Management System (ADAMS) Accession No. ML12074A115).
NEI voluntary industry initiative, Revision 3 (ADAMS Accession No. ML19163A176).
Staff Requirements Memorandum (SRM) SECY-16-0068 (ADAMS Accession No. ML17068A297) requires, in part, that the Reactor Oversight Process be updated to provide periodic oversight of industry's implementation of the OPC initiative.
Proposed Changes and Reason for Changes
Inspection Procedures (IPs) will be changed to implement SRM requirement for providing periodic oversight of industry's implementation of the OPC initiative.
Proposed IP changes include considering OPC activities as a sample and inspection guidance for testing, maintenance, and modifications, and conducting walkdowns.
The affected IPs are:
2515 App D, Plant Status
71111.04, Equipment Alignment
71111.12, Maintenance Effectiveness
71111.18, Plant Modifications
71111.22, Surveillance Testing
Status and Timeline IPs have been updated and are out for a 30-day comment period ending approximately March 8, 2021.
Affected IPs will be issued with changes by end of Fiscal Year 2021.
